Tools in Element Repository

Why was this developed?

The Element Repository tools now include options to map, compare, and replace elements, aligning with the shift-left strategy in Avo Assure. These features were developed to enhance efficiency in test case preparation and maintenance. Manually created custom elements, based on user stories, can be mapped to elements in the AUT, ensuring accurate alignment. The compare and replace options enable users to seamlessly update elements when changes occur in the AUT, reducing effort and improving the adaptability of test cases to evolving requirements.

What is the goal?

The goal of developing the mapping, comparing, and replacing features in the Element Repository is to support the shift-left strategy by streamlining test preparation and maintenance processes. These capabilities aim to ensure that custom elements align with the AUT, enable seamless updates when the AUT evolves, and enhance overall efficiency and accuracy in test case creation and management.

How does this work?

1. Navigate to the Design Studio, click on the Tools option then select Map Element from the context menu in the Element Repository tab.

2. In the Map Element window, drag and drop required captured element to Custom Elements, and click Submit.

Note: Filter captured elements by clicking the type of element in Custom Elements.

How can I get this?

If the user upgrades to the latest version of Avo Assure to 24.2.0, this feature will be available automatically.
